The Basics of Oak Leaf Wine

Oak Leaf wine is a brand that offers a range of affordable wines. It is primarily known for its availability and low price point, making it a popular choice for budget-conscious wine drinkers. The brand produces a variety of different types of wine, including red, white, and rosé.

One of the reasons why Oak Leaf wine is able to maintain such an affordable price is due to its production process. The grapes used in Oak Leaf wines are often sourced from different regions, allowing the brand to cut costs. Additionally, Oak Leaf uses oak chips during the fermentation process to mimic the oak aging process typically associated with higher-end wines.

The Cons of Oak Leaf Wine

While Oak Leaf wine has its merits, it is important to note some of the drawbacks. One of the main criticisms of Oak Leaf wine is its lack of complexity and depth. The use of oak chips instead of traditional oak barrels for aging can result in a wine that lacks the rich and nuanced flavors that are often found in higher-end wines.

Furthermore, the sourcing of grapes from different regions can lead to inconsistency in the flavor profile of Oak Leaf wines. The grapes used may come from various vineyards with different terroirs, affecting the overall quality and taste of the wine.
